Campus Policy Proposal Tutorial
1. First and before anything else, conduct extensive research! Gather as much information from as many sources as you can. Why should the policy be changed? What needs to be done?
2. Fill out a Proposal Template completely and thoroughly. You cannot be too specific. The more information and details that you have, the easier the process will be.

3. Email your proposal to senate@guilford.edu by 2:00pm on the Sunday before the next Senate meeting.
4. Your proposal will be reviewed at the next Steering meeting (held Sunday's at 2:30pm). Steering will email you back with questions and suggestions to help improve your proposal before it referring it to either ICC, SCC, SRC, or full Senate (see committee section for more information).
5. If referred to full Senate:
5a. Email your revised proposal back to senate@guilford.edu by the following Wednesday at 5:00pm.
5b. Your proposal will now be heard by the full Senate. At the first Wednesday meeting you will be given five minutes to outline your proposal and answer clarifying questions. Your proposal will then be shelved until the following week, giving the Senators time to talk with their constituencies and gather information.
5c. At the next meeting, Senate will deliberate on your proposal and have the option of coming to consensus. A decision won't be made until it has received the support of the full Senate.
